Detailed Ofcom report on UMTS 900 from October 2010

Today I found an interesting report on the Ofcom website from back in October 2010 on the potential impact the opening of the 900 MHz band would have for consumers and on competition in the UK. It's very detailed and I have just scratched the surface so far but already found some interesting figures and graphs in it. To reach a conclusion, Ofcom has looked into coverage differences between 2100 and 900 MHz, number of base stations used and much more. In other words, their technical analysis contains details that can answer more questions than what that report was aimed at if you take the time to read it carefully. Note that the text on the web page itself is just the exec summary, the details are contained in the PDF files linked at the bottom of the page.
